Armed Robbery at West Street Intersection

ANNAPOLIS, MD – A robbery occurred at the junction of Gibraltar Avenue and West Street on December 13 at 11:17 AM. Two individuals, driving a silver Toyota Sienna, targeted a woman stopped at the intersection.

The suspects, after halting behind the victim’s vehicle, exited their car and forcibly entered hers. One, from the driver’s side, wielded a handgun, demanding the victim’s possessions. Simultaneously, the other suspect, from the passenger side, displayed a handgun concealed under his sweater.

The armed individual on the driver’s side seized medication and a purse from the victim. Following the robbery, both suspects returned to their vehicle and sped off towards Riva Road.

The victim, after the suspects’ departure, drove to a nearby parking lot and contacted the police to report the incident. Investigations are ongoing.
